Abbey Road is in St. Bees and in Cumberland district. CA27 0ED is located in the Egremont North and St Bees elect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Copeland.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of CA27 0ED there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 59.5%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(85.4%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Abbey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Abbey Road was 61.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 21.1% lower than the Egremont average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Abbey Road has the 16th highest crime rate of 56 local areas in Egremont and the 329th highest crime rate of 917 local areas in Cumberland .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 39.7 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 318.8%.

Employment

CA27 0ED area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in CA27 0ED area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 35%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
